I have been trying to operate multiple websites for my company using Google Sites (which I find is a fantastic tool).
For years, it's required multiple accounts in GSuite to be able to map multiple domain names to different websites.

For example: you cannot map www.website.fr to the French version of your website and www.website.uk to the English one if you don't have 2 accounts. 

This is an issue because one cannot "change accounts" regularly.

Recently, I was informed in a Google Forum that Firebase offered a way to do this but I went through the front page and did not find a "path" to do this. Can someone help me with this?

What I need to do is very simple: I want to map one domain name to the English version of my website and the other to the French one. A the moment, I do this with Google Sites and the English version that I use is www.jovenet.consulting and the French one is fr.jovenet.consulting.

Today, I want to map www.jovenet.fr to the French one (it now redirects to it but using an ugly redirection)

It sounds like you have separate websites set up. You can use multisites with Firebase Hosting, so that one site is your English version, and one site is your French version. Each site can be connected to custom domains. Eg your French site can have the custom domains www.jovenet.fr as well as fr.jovenet.consulting, and both will show your French website (no redirect is needed either).
